WHAT IS CHIROPRACTIC LIFECARE OF AMERICA (CLA)? CLA is a nationwide referral network of credentialed chiropractors dedicated to the highest quality of chiropractic care at an affordable rate. CLA doctors agree to provide chiropractic care for a predetermined fee to patients. As a Registered Agent (RA) of Chiropractic Lifecare of America, our office is able to offer qualified patients up to 65% savings on their chiropractic care.

How Chiropractic Lifecare of America (CLA) works.

Those eligible for the program, receive a CLA Membership Card at a cost of $49.95 for one full year of chiropractic treatment. The savings apply for the cardholder and the immediate family members covered on their tax form. CLA cannot be used in conjuction with any third party payer such as health insurance, personal injury claims, workers compensation, or government insurance programs.
